TH 130: Myself in Community

Program
Credits 4.0

The prevalence of social media in contemporary life has meant an explosion of self-expression, of private experiences becoming public, sometimes to an audience of thousands or even millions. As audience members, we crave the excitement of revelation, of witnessing vulnerability and triumph. As performers, we long for recognition, knowing we are not alone. Coming to college means leaving behind a familiar place in the world and making a new home—which can be both daunting and exhilarating. How do we forge the friendships and communities that we, as social beings, allow us to thrive? This course will explore the concept of who we are in community in a variety of written, virtual, and performative contexts. We will experiment with different creative media and individually as well as collectively generate theatrical / artistic expressions in the process of making our seminar a place to belong. For our final project, we will share our discoveries with the IC community.
